Serva accelerates IT deployment by turning any Windows machine into a multi-server platform supporting HTTP, FTP, TFTP, DHCP, and DNS.

Before discussing the dangers, it is important to understand exactly what Serva is and why professionals use it. Serva is a lightweight, automated PXE server solution that integrates into a single executable file (approximately 4–5 MB) all the necessary server protocols required for complex network boot and installation scenarios.
